Signs You Need Wheel Alignment

Most cars give warning before a wheel alignment becomes urgent. The signs below are the ones that matter, and the useful skill is telling them apart from the faults that look identical from the driver's seat.

If the steering wheel sits off-centre on a straight road, the car drifts when you relax your grip, or the tyres are wearing on one edge, the geometry has moved. Four-wheel alignment measures camber, caster and toe on every corner against the factory figures and brings them back, which is the difference between a set of tyres lasting 50,000 km and lasting 15,000.

Alignment and balancing are not the same job

Balancing corrects weight distribution around a wheel and cures vibration that appears at a particular speed. Alignment corrects the angles the wheels sit at and cures pulling, off-centre steering and uneven wear. A vibration at 100 km/h is balancing; a pull to the left is alignment. Being sold one for the other is common.

New tyres deserve an alignment first

Fitting four new tyres to a car with 3mm of excess toe destroys the inside edges within a few thousand kilometres. The alignment costs a fraction of the tyres and it is the wrong economy to skip it.

When it stops being something to monitor

If the symptom changes under load, gets worse with heat, or brings a warning light with it, it has moved from "watch it" to "book it". In Dubai the heat variable is not a footnote — a fault that is intermittent in February is continuous in July, and the failure usually happens on the hottest afternoon rather than the coolest.

Questions we get asked

How often should I get a wheel alignment in Dubai?

Once a year, whenever you fit new tyres, and after any significant kerb or pothole impact.

My steering wheel is off-centre but the car drives straight. Is that a problem?

Yes — it usually means front toe was adjusted without correcting the rear thrust angle. It also means the front tyres are scrubbing slightly even though the car feels fine.

Can wheel alignment fix a vibration at speed?

No. Speed-dependent vibration is wheel balance, a buckled rim or a tyre defect. Alignment fixes pulling, off-centre steering and uneven wear.
